The Solway coast between Dykesfield and Drumburgh, and between Port Carlisle and Bowness-on-Solway is at sea level. These areas can be affected by tidal flooding.

Kippford is an unusually narrow village on the shore of the estuary of the River Urr and is popular with yachtsmen. It is a charming waterside location and from Kippford you can take a stroll on the Jubilee footpath to the pretty village of Rockcliffe. WebStretching along the Cumbrian shore of the Solway Firth, this is a low, open and windswept AONB with wide views across to the hills of Galloway. Physically part of the Solway Plain, the coast’s characteristic feature is its continuous 7.6m raised beach. The north Solway coast gives six miles of sea arches and smuggler’s’ caves, gulls and gorse, a hill fort and a view across to Skiddaw. As an out-and-return, Sandyhills to Rockcliffe and back is satisfying. Alternatively, the bus allows a linear coastal walk.

Allonby Bay has a superb long sandy beach, with spectacular views across the Solway Firth to the mountains of Southern Scotland.
